The Masked Singer judge Maya Jama posted a message poking fun at contestant Macy Gray’s surprising reaction to her elimination from the series.

Gray, a Grammy-winning artist recognized for her popular track “I Try,” performed as Toad in the Hole for the series, where celebrities sing while clad in intricate costumes. The judges and viewers at home must decipher the identities of the participants based on their vocal performances and a variety of cryptic hints.

During the episode that aired on Saturday (11 January), Gray exited the stage abruptly upon the announcement of her departure from the show.

After being persuaded to return for the de-masking and interview, Gray engaged in an awkward dialogue, providing curt responses to the interviewer’s inquiries.

Jama, who serves as a judge in the series alongside Jonathan Ross, Davina McCall, and Mo Gilligan, shared a snippet of Gray’s exit on Instagram, accompanied by a humorous remark.

“Me at any small inconvenience,” she commented.

Joel Dommett, the host of the series, also touched on the incident during an interview with Paddy McGuinness on BBC Radio 2.

“[The Masked Singer] is somewhat of a singing competition but it’s equally a guessing game – it doesn’t neatly fit into either category,” he remarked.

“Furthermore, if you are an exceptional vocalist and manage to advance, that’s absolutely fantastic, but at times, as in Macy Gray’s situation, her voice is so distinctive and she’s a legend that it’s immediately recognizable.

“Therefore, it becomes one of those situations where everyone is aware of her identity; she might as well leave, allowing the other contestant to progress since we don’t fully recognize them. Thus, the guessing continues.”

Dommett continued: “The amusing aspect is, I believe it’s a favorable situation regardless of the outcome – whether you reach the finale, it’s a success as you are winning. However, if you depart early, it’s also beneficial because you leave sooner but receive the same compensation.”
